Palestinian Double Play

The Palestinian civil war continues as Hamas engages in an ongoing battle with Fatah affiliated thugs. At least nine people have been killed, and dozens wounded. Survivors of the Fatah affiliated clan sought to escape to Israel, and Israel eventually allowed dozens entry to Israel.

Those who were injured were treated by Israeli doctors.

The IDF then sent the Fatah thugs back to Gaza.

Expect Fatah and the PA to complain bitterly about this, because Fatah and the PA apparently had a deal with Israel that Israel would send these Fatah thugs to the West Bank instead of Gaza.

Hamas gets another crack at these Fatah thugs, arresting a bunch of them after they've returned.

It would appear that instead of Israel acting on its own to return those thugs back to Gaza, they were returned to Gaza as per a request from Abbas at Fatah HQ. Those thugs aren't liking this situation one bit, since they're complaining that Hamas will threaten them with torture and death.
The answer was that the Palestinian President, Mahmoud Abbas, had asked Israel to return the men to Gaza, even though they are supposedly members of his own Fatah faction.

A spokesman for Mr Abbas said it was a bid to discourage internal immigration.

Another man who said he was too frightened to give his name said it would be a disaster if they went back to Gaza.

"They will cut us to pieces. We know they are going to kill us," he said.

Ahead of the news that the returned men were already being detained by Hamas, the militant group, which runs the Gaza Strip, said it would arrest and investigate them.

It said those innocent of any crime would be released. Hamas promised the men would be treated well.

But recovering fugitive Shada Hilles had little doubt about what that investigation would mean for him.

"Either they will torture me, or they will kill me," he said.
